A type of malformation where the top of your uterus is indented. A typical uterus looks like an upside-down pear. If a person has an arcuate uterus, it is not straight or slightly rounded at the top. Instead, there is a slight dip or hollow. This condition has not been shown to affect pregnancy and is not associated with any serious health complications. It is commonly referred by the Latin term uterus arcuatus.
